码农知识堂 - 1000bd
  •   Python
  •   PHP
  •   JS/TS
  •   JAVA
  •   C/C++
  •   C#
  •   GO
  •   Kotlin
  •   Swift
  • Anaconda中配置PyTorch环境——win10系统(小白包会)


    一、背景

    最近在跑一个深度学习的代码,需要PyTorch的环境。配置成功后,赶紧总结复盘一些,顺带分享出来!!!

    二、前提条件

    已经安装好anaconda。

    anaconda是什么东东呢?
    通俗的来讲就是一个环境管理器,你可以把它想成是一个池子,这个池子里面有各种名称的环境(名称是由你自己定的,用来标识环境就行)。池子中的环境互不干扰,方便咋们用不同的环境跑不同的代码(因为不同的代码,他要求的环境以及版本不一样)

    三、配置PyTorch环境过程

    1.win10系统下打开终端

    (1)快捷键win+R,会弹出以下窗口
    在这里插入图片描述
    (2)输入cmd,点击“确定”
    在这里插入图片描述

    (3)进入win10终端
    在这里插入图片描述

    2.激活anaconda

    输入以下命令,进入anaconda的base环境

    activate
    
    • 1

    在这里插入图片描述

    3. 创建新环境

    conda create -n pt python==3.7
    
    • 1

    pt是我自己起的名字,大家可以自己随意指定。这里python版本我指定了3.7,大家根据自己的需要进行指定就OK。
    在这里插入图片描述
    在这里插入图片描述
    在这里插入图片描述
    可以通过以下命令查看当前anaconda已经有的环境

    conda env list
    
    • 1

    在这里插入图片描述

    4.在新环境下配置PyTorch的环境

    (1)查看自己电脑的cuda版本;
    方法是:win+R打开电脑终端,输入

    nvcc --version
    
    • 1

    在这里插入图片描述
    (2)打开PyTorch官网
    在这里插入图片描述
    (3)往下拉找到Previous versions of PyTorch,然后点击
    在这里插入图片描述
    (4)选择和自己电脑cuda适配的命令,进行复制
    在这里插入图片描述
    (5)在anaconda的base环境下激活刚刚创建的新环境pt
    在这里插入图片描述
    (6)将刚刚从pytorch官网复制的命令进行粘贴,然后回车运行
    在这里插入图片描述
    在这里插入图片描述
    在这里插入图片描述

    5.在pycharm中设置新环境pt并验证PyTorch环境是否配置成功

    (1)打开pycharm,配置新环境pt
    在这里插入图片描述
    在这里插入图片描述
    在这里插入图片描述
    在这里插入图片描述
    在这里插入图片描述
    找到anaconda安装路径下的环境envs,再找到刚才的新环境pt
    在这里插入图片描述
    找到pt环境下面的python.exe,点击OK
    在这里插入图片描述
    在这里插入图片描述
    在这里插入图片描述
    在这里插入图片描述
    (2)新建脚本,输入以下代码进行测试

    import torch
    print(torch.__version__)
    
    • 1
    • 2

    在这里插入图片描述

    附录:觉得有帮助的话,记得点赞+收藏+关注!!!文章有不合适的地方,也欢迎各位大佬指正批评!

  • 相关阅读:
    仿闪照功能娱乐微信小程序源码下载-带外卖CPS功能和流量主
    Spring Tool Suite(STS)初始化配置记录
    微服务--熔断降级
    【C++】类和对象(上)
    微信小程序ibeacon搜索功能制作
    PHP 电竞网站系统mysql数据库web结构apache计算机软件工程网页wamp
    网络安全进阶学习第二十一课——XXE
    基于PHP+MySQL动漫周边商城销售网站的开发与设计
    【遮天】最新预告,叶凡一怒报仇,导演再删减人物,还暴露一个严重问题
    Spring Boot 生成二维码
  • 原文地址:https://blog.csdn.net/Elon15/article/details/125607173
  • 最新文章
  • 攻防演习之三天拿下官网站群
    数据安全治理学习——前期安全规划和安全管理体系建设
    企业安全 | 企业内一次钓鱼演练准备过程
    内网渗透测试 | Kerberos协议及其部分攻击手法
    0day的产生 | 不懂代码的"代码审计"
    安装scrcpy-client模块av模块异常,环境问题解决方案
    leetcode hot100【LeetCode 279. 完全平方数】java实现
    OpenWrt下安装Mosquitto
    AnatoMask论文汇总
    【AI日记】24.11.01 LangChain、openai api和github copilot
  • 热门文章
  • 十款代码表白小特效 一个比一个浪漫 赶紧收藏起来吧!!!
    奉劝各位学弟学妹们,该打造你的技术影响力了!
    五年了,我在 CSDN 的两个一百万。
    Java俄罗斯方块,老程序员花了一个周末,连接中学年代!
    面试官都震惊,你这网络基础可以啊!
    你真的会用百度吗?我不信 — 那些不为人知的搜索引擎语法
    心情不好的时候,用 Python 画棵樱花树送给自己吧
    通宵一晚做出来的一款类似CS的第一人称射击游戏Demo!原来做游戏也不是很难,连憨憨学妹都学会了!
    13 万字 C 语言从入门到精通保姆级教程2021 年版
    10行代码集2000张美女图,Python爬虫120例,再上征途
Copyright © 2022 侵权请联系2656653265@qq.com    京ICP备2022015340号-1
正则表达式工具 cron表达式工具 密码生成工具

京公网安备 11010502049817号